Chocolate Chia Pudding
Chocolate Chia Pudding is a rich and creamy dessert that offers a delicious way to indulge your sweet tooth while staying healthy. Packed with nutrients and a delightful chocolate flavor, it's the perfect treat for any time of day.

Ingredients
- Chia seeds - 1/4 cup
- Almond milk - 1 cup
- Cocoa powder - 2 tablespoons
- Maple syrup - 2 tablespoons
- Vanilla extract - 1 teaspoon
- Salt - a pinch
- Dark chocolate shavings - for garnish (optional)
- Fresh berries - for garnish (optional)
Steps
- In a medium bowl, whisk together the almond milk, cocoa powder, maple syrup, vanilla extract, and a pinch of salt until smooth.
- Add the chia seeds to the mixture and stir well to ensure they are evenly distributed.
- Cover the bowl and refrigerate for at least 2 hours, or overnight, until the mixture thickens to a pudding-like consistency.
- Once ready to serve, stir the pudding again to break up any clumps, then divide it into two serving bowls.
- Garnish with dark chocolate shavings and fresh berries if desired.
Nutrition
- Calories: 220
- Protein: 5 g
- Carbs: 30 g
- Fiber: 10 g
- Sugar: 8 g
- Sodium: 50 mg
- Cholesterol: 0 mg
- Total Fat: 9 g
- Saturated Fat: 1 g
- Unsaturated Fat: 8 g
- Water: 0.25 L
Health Benefits
- Rich in omega-3 fatty acids from chia seeds.
- High in fiber, promoting digestive health.
